SYMPTOMS
========

When you perform an upgrade to Windows NT 4.0 on a DEC PC XL 590 computer with a
Diamond Viper 9000 video card, the screen may go black when the computer
switches from text mode to graphical mode during Setup.

CAUSE
=====

This behavior occurs if you initiate the upgrade with the /B switch.

RESOLUTION
==========

To resolve this issue, use either of the following methods:

- Install Windows NT 4.0 again. Install Windows NT into a folder other than the
  one that currently contains Windows NT.

- Do not use the /B switch. Run Setup using the three boot floppy disks.
